Understanding the Landscape of Animal Insurance and the Swiss System

The animal insurance options in Switzerland are designed to cater for the different needs of pet-owners. If you have a Labrador retrievers or Siamese cats, the best way to protect yourself financially and receive immediate medical attention in case of accidents or illnesses is by finding the appropriate insurance. Swiss insurance companies offer comprehensive cover that can include veterinary bills, emergency care and even alternative therapies, such as physiotherapy or acupuncture.

The Factors You Should Consider Before Choosing Pet Insurance

Maximum coverage amounts and excluded exclusions

You should review carefully the limits of coverage and the exclusions in the policy before choosing an pet insurance. You should pay special attention to exclusions for pre-existing diseases, and any annual or lifetime benefit limits. Be sure you are aware of the possible waiting period before benefits can be claimed.

Taxes, Deductibles, and Insurance Premiums

If you are comparing pet insurance, do not forget to include any applicable deductibles or payments. Even though a low premium can be appealing, it is essential to evaluate the overall coverage value, considering factors like coverage limits and reimbursement percentages as well as the insurer's customer service reputation.

Customer reviews and reputation

The reviews of customers can give valuable information about an insurer’s transparency, customer service, and reliability. Consider animals insurance suppliers who have an established track record for prompt processing of claims and compassionate assistance in times of distress. You can also consult with your vet or ask for referrals from pet owners.
